How much do temporary patent litigation counsel j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for temporary patent litigation counsel in the United States is $152,666.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$111,500.00 and $180,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Temporary Patent Litigation Counsel vs Patent Litigation Associate?

AspectTemporary Patent Litigation CounselPatent Litigation Associate
CredentialsJD required, patent bar admission preferredJD required, patent bar admission often preferred
Work EnvironmentTemporary, project-based, law firms or corporate legal teamsFull-time, permanent positions in law firms or corporate legal departments
Industry UsageCommon in law firms and corporate legal teams handling patent disputesStandard entry to mid-level role in patent litigation teams

Temporary Patent Litigation Counsel and Patent Litigation Associate roles both require a JD and often patent bar admission. The main difference lies in employment type: Temporary Patent Litigation Counsel are temporary, project-based positions, while Patent Litigation Associates are permanent, full-time roles. Both work in similar environments, such as law firms or corporate legal departments, focusing on patent disputes. The choice depends on whether you seek temporary project work or a long-term position in patent litigation.

JOB DESCRIPTION

The Vice President, Patent Litigation & Strategy is a senior-level executive responsible for leading the companyโ€™s patent strategy, with particular emphasis on managing patent prosecution, patent litigation, enforcement, risk management, and licensing. This role oversees the strategic development, protection, monetization, and defense of the organizationโ€™s patent assets to ensure alignment with business objectives.

Reporting to the Senior Vice President, IP and Litigation, the Vice President partners closely with senior business leadership, technology, and product teams to align patent strategy with innovation and growth initiatives. The role exists to safeguard the companyโ€™s technological assets, maximize the value of the patent portfolio, negotiate and structure strategic licensing arrangements, and manage complex patent disputes and preโ€‘litigation matters.

Ultimately, the Vice President is responsible for developing and executing a comprehensive, businessโ€‘driven patent strategy that enhances enterprise value while managing legal, operational, and financial risk.

A SNAPSHOT OF YOUR RESPONSIBILITIES

Patent Litigation and Enforcement

  • Develop and lead strategy for offensive and defensive patent litigation matters in coordination with internal stakeholders and outside counsel
  • Manage all aspects of patent disputes, including preโ€‘suit negotiations, discovery oversight, expert development, motion practice, trial preparation, and, if applicable, settlement negotiations
  • Manage responses to infringement allegations, including risk analysis, nonโ€‘infringement and invalidity strategies, and business mitigation plans

Licensing and Commercial Transactions

  • Lead complex patentโ€‘related licensing negotiations and disputeโ€‘driven, if applicable
  • Provide IP diligence and strategic input in mergers, acquisitions, divestitures, and investments
  • Develop monetization strategies for patent assets, including licensing programs
  • Advise on patentโ€‘related provisions, indemnities, and risk allocation in commercial agreements

Patent Strategy and Portfolio Management

  • Develop and implement a comprehensive patent strategy aligned with the companyโ€™s business objectives and technology roadmap
  • Manage and optimize the companyโ€™s patent portfolio to ensure cost efficiency and strategic value
  • Formalize processes for harvesting with engineering, R&D, and product teams

Patent Prosecution

  • Direct all aspects of domestic and international patent prosecution, including oversight of outside counsel and foreign associates
  • Review and approve patent applications, office action responses, appeals, and related filings
  • Develop strategies for navigating complex prosecution issues, including subject matter eligibility, prior art challenges, and patent office proceedings
  • Manage postโ€‘grant proceedings, including inter partes reviews (IPR), oppositions, reexaminations, and similar actions globally
